  "account": "Justin Cooper has decided to withdraw from the 2026 SuperMotocross Playoffs due to limited time for practice following a crash in the Hangtown Motocross Classic that left him with a concussion. Cooper returned briefly for the Unadilla National but missed the final two rounds. Monster Energy Yamaha Star Racing’s 450 Team Manager Wil Hahn expressed disappointment, stating that Cooper's best decision was to focus on the 2027 season. Cooper had entered the 2025 SMX Playoffs as the No. 1 seed but finished fifth in the standings after scoring 11th, eighth, and fifth in the three rounds. Despite expressing regret for missing the SMX playoffs, Cooper emphasized that he needs more preparation on the bike to compete at the level he believes he is capable of. He plans to concentrate on regaining full fitness so he can compete fiercely at the front in 2027.",
